1

Eclipse Juno にアップデートしたら、以前は完璧にできていた Glassfish の起動やデバッグができなくなったようです。サーバーを起動すると、このコンソール出力が表示されます...

INFO: Running GlassFish Version: GlassFish Server Open Source Edition 3.1.2.2 (build 5)
INFO: Registered org.glassfish.ha.store.adapter.cache.ShoalBackingStoreProxy for persistence-type = replicated in BackingStoreFactoryRegistry
INFO: Grizzly Framework 1.9.50 started in: 1978ms - bound to [0.0.0.0:7676]
INFO: Grizzly Framework 1.9.50 started in: 2031ms - bound to [0.0.0.0:3700]
INFO: Grizzly Framework 1.9.50 started in: 2165ms - bound to [0.0.0.0:8080]
INFO: Grizzly Framework 1.9.50 started in: 2071ms - bound to [0.0.0.0:4848]
INFO: Grizzly Framework 1.9.50 started in: 2077ms - bound to [0.0.0.0:8181]
INFO: SEC1002: Security Manager is OFF.
SEVERE: Exception while deploying the app [LuxorAutorizacionesBackEnd]

Eclipse にデプロイできませんが、プロジェクトを WAR ファイルにエクスポートして Glassfish サーバーの autodeploy フォルダーに配置し、コマンド プロンプトで起動すると、問題なく起動します。

私はWindows 7 x64を使用しており、Eclipse JunoでGlassfish OpenSource 3.1.2.2を使用しています

4

1 に答える 1

0

jreX.X を適切な jdkX.X に変更する必要があります (ここで、XX はバージョン jre または jdk のいくつかの番号です)。GlassFish にはデフォルト環境のような jdk が必要であることを Web で見つけました。

eclipse で widow>Installed JREs に移動し、追加ボタンをクリックして、jre の代わりに jdk をセットアップする必要があります。この後、プロジェクトのプロパティに移動し、java ビルド パス エンド マークのグラスフィッシュ システム ライブラリをクリックする必要があります。新バージョンのglassFishのお知らせです。

于 2013-09-17T09:35:06.157 に答える